Output 9421881cb6c254d57800152e873e1fefc3dfb0c5640cfd64f9279c50897c1493:0

value
41070503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ab81d106ec6137528c04a686f99118630811224 OP_EQUAL
address
3JiJAf3L2oVfBXbDfyNCWKYY5TrG2h3Mve
transaction
9421881cb6c254d57800152e873e1fefc3dfb0c5640cfd64f9279c50897c1493
spent
true